Brian DUNCAN Obituary

DUNCAN, Brian James:
It is with great sadness that we share with you the passing of Brian, unexpectedly on July 27, 2021 aged 74. Cherished husband of Marea and the late Beryl. Loved father and father-in-law of Jenny and Paul, Kerry and Rebecca. A much loved Poppa to James, Matthew and Carma. A loved and respected brother to Alan and the late Tony. Much loved Uncle, brother-in-law, teacher and friend. A Requiem Mass and celebration of Brian's life will be held Today, Friday, July 30, at Our Lady of Perpetual Help, William Street, Richmond, starting at 11.00am. This will be followed by a private burial. Messages may be addressed to the Duncan family at 146 Edward Street, Wakefield.
